WebFoynes Flying Boat & Maritime Museum, located in Foynes, Co. Limerick, Ireland, is widely recognized for its efforts to preserve the history of the era of the Flying Boats in Ireland and those who traveled upon them. WebFull-size replica of a Boeing 314 at the Foynes Flying Boat Museum, County Limerick, Ireland None of the dozen 314s built between 1939 and 1941 survived beyond 1951, with all 12 being cannibalized for parts, scuttled, scrapped, or otherwise written off. Foynes Flying Boat Museum in County Limerick marks a significant piece of modern Irish history. Foynes village might not be familiar to everyone, but it was one of Ireland’s most visited destinations for a few years during the 1930s and 1940s due it being a port for Flying Boats.
